Runbook: account recovery — font vendoring. Kestrelworks vendors all third-party typefaces into the Glyphbin repo; never pull from upstream at build time. If the vendoring account is locked, restore access via the recovery console, re-sync the font manifest, and verify checksums against the ledger. The console prompts for the recovery passphrase, which is recorded immediately below this line.

vault phrase of fahip-bagag = drudor-ulays-zoreth-fenir-rusiel-jorir-ulair-joreth-ulavan-ralael

Several tenants report the Brightmoor audit-log viewer returning "source unavailable" errors since the Tuesday maintenance window. The viewer's pooler appears to be holding stale connections after the replica failover; restarting the pod clears it for roughly an hour before errors resume. Support can confirm the symptom by checking whether the events pane loads past page one. Engineering suspects the pooler is still pinned to the old replica host. For verification, the viewer currently connects with the string below.

replica DSN, bagaf-bagep: mssql://praion_svc:7RJjXrE@db-3c46.halixcorp.internal:5432/zorix

Subject: Clock skew on Hartwell build agents — please read before Thursday's sync

Team, we confirmed that agents hw-03 and hw-07 drifted roughly ninety seconds apart last week, which caused the Lanternkit pipeline to mark fresh artifacts as stale and silently rebuild them. NTP peering is fixed, but please double-check any release cut between Monday and Wednesday. For reference, the first artifact produced after the skew was corrected is recorded below.

build token for tawif-bahip: htk31_68bba16e1afabfef4ecc69408c06f16

Context: Ardenfell line margins slipped three points over two quarters. Drivers: input steel costs, aggressive discounting at the Westmoor branch, and a stale price book. Proposal: uplift list prices four percent, tighten discount authority to regional level, sunset the two lowest-margin SKUs. Risk: volume loss at Halverton accounts, estimated under two percent. Decision requested at Thursday's review. Modelling assumptions are in the appendix pack. The commercial reasoning leadership wants kept close is noted directly below.

board note of tajop-yajof: The finance team signed off on a budget of $77.6 million for Project Pramir.